Bergische Kaffeetafel is a traditional coffee spread with waffles, rye bread, cold cuts, rice pudding and cherries, served in the Bergisches Land region around Wuppertal.
Bergische Waffeln are crisp heart-shaped waffles, often served with hot cherries, cream or rice pudding. They are a signature regional treat in Bergisches Land.
Milchreis is creamy rice pudding often served warm with cinnamon, sugar and cherries as part of a Bergische Kaffeetafel, making it a nostalgic local comfort dish.

Moderate for Germany: hotels and dining are usually below Munich or Frankfurt, while local transit and casual meals stay fairly affordable for visitors.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ave about 5-10% in restaurants, round up taxi fares, and leave small change in cafes for good service.
